How does the custom pet portrait process work, and what do I need to provide to get started? Pet parents most often want to understand how the process works. Typically, an animal portrait artist in Wisconsin will begin by asking for one or more high-quality photos of the pet. Images that clearly show the animal’s eyes, expression, and coloring. You’ll choose a preferred medium (such as watercolor, oil, acrylic, pencil, or digital), and the artist may ask about your pet’s personality or any specific background, pose, or theme you'd like incorporated. After you approve a basic sketch or composition (in some cases), the artist completes the full portrait and delivers either the physical artwork or a digital file. The process usually takes between 1 to 4 weeks, depending on the artist’s schedule and the complexity of the piece. Prices for custom pet portraits in Wisconsin vary based on factors such as the size of the artwork, the medium used, the number of pets in the portrait, and the artist’s experience. Generally, pet parents can expect to pay between $100 and $500 for a high-quality single-pet portrait. Smaller digital illustrations may start at around $75, while detailed, hand-painted portraits or multi-pet commissions can reach $600 or more.
